Structural Integrity and Thermal Management: the inspiration of Longevity

The Actual physical construction of an LED fixture is the bedrock on which its lifespan is designed. warmth is the primary adversary of LED overall performance and longevity. surplus heat accelerates the degradation of your LED chip and other electronic parts, leading to premature failure and diminished mild output. thus, optimizing the products structure for efficient warmth dissipation is paramount for extending company lifestyle and, consequently, providing environmental Added benefits.

superior-quality resources Participate in an important job. Utilizing premium-grade aluminum to the luminaire housing, For example, offers outstanding thermal conductivity compared to cheaper alloys or plastics. Aluminum functions as a successful warmth sink, drawing thermal Strength from the delicate LED modules and dissipating it in the surrounding ecosystem. Complementing this, strong polycarbonate (PC) diffusers not simply guarantee even mild distribution but in addition have large thermal resistance, stopping heat buildup near the light source and maintaining structural integrity after a while.

further than products, sophisticated thermal management system layout is vital. This includes engineering internal pathways for airflow, optimizing The location and geometry of heat sinks, and ensuring a protected thermal connection in between the LED board and the heat-dissipating features. By effectively managing operating temperatures and blocking overheating, companies can considerably decelerate the growing old technique of the LEDs and related electronics.

The environmental payoff is direct: Increased thermal effectiveness translates right into a decrease failure fee. A fixture built to very last for a longer time inherently minimizes the frequency of replacements. This implies fewer assets are consumed in producing new models, less Power is expended while in the output system, and the desire for Uncooked elements is lessened. minimizing failures with the source can be a fundamental phase in minimizing the environmental effects affiliated with lights infrastructure.

the center with the subject: substantial-Longevity LED Main technological know-how

While the structure offers the necessary help technique, the caliber of the LED chip alone is central to achieving correct very long-existence overall performance. The Main light-weight supply dictates not merely the Preliminary performance but in addition how properly the fixture maintains its brightness and balance in excess of Countless several hours of Procedure.

picking high-efficacy chips from reliable manufacturers is really a crucial style decision. These top quality LEDs are engineered for slower lumen depreciation – the gradual reduce in mild output with time. Inferior chips may possibly expertise speedy brightness decay, this means the fixture consumes almost the same degree of Electrical power but generates appreciably considerably less light-weight. This signifies a concealed type of energy waste. A fixture equipped with large-longevity chips maintains its beneficial light output for a lot longer, ensuring which the Electrical power eaten proceeds to translate into helpful illumination.

Moreover, high-excellent chips exhibit bigger steadiness and reliability. They are really significantly less at risk of shade shifts or unexpected failures. This Increased steadiness immediately impacts maintenance cycles. Fixtures that regularly carry out as anticipated need fewer Regular servicing and intervention. for giant installations, this interprets into major environmental cost savings by decreasing the need for maintenance crews, company autos, and replacement areas, all of which have their particular carbon footprints. By investing in a remarkable LED Main, makers ensure the luminaire delivers sustained overall performance, reducing both equally Strength squander due to inefficiency as well as the environmental load of Regular maintenance.

Taming the provision Chain: cutting down Logistics and Packaging Impacts

The environmental effect of an item extends considerably further than its operational section. all the source chain, from Uncooked product extraction to final shipping and delivery and eventual disposal, contributes to its General footprint. Extending the lifespan of the LED fixture offers sizeable, even though normally ignored, Positive aspects in mitigating these upstream and downstream impacts, especially about logistics and packaging.

an extended-lasting gentle fixture inherently suggests much less replacement cycles more than a specified period of time. contemplate a professional Place or a large household challenge: doubling the lifespan in the mounted lights cuts the number of long term substitute purchases, and For that reason the connected transportation requirements, by half. This immediately decreases the gasoline use and carbon emissions connected to shipping and delivery concluded goods through the company to distributors, suppliers, and close-customers. much less shipments also mean much less congestion and dress in on transportation infrastructure.

The reduction in substitute frequency cascades into packaging savings. each time a fixture is transported, it calls for protecting packaging – usually cardboard bins, foam inserts, plastic wrapping, and tape. By extending the product's life, the overall volume of these packaging materials consumed around the lifespan of your installation decreases proportionally. This lessens the desire for virgin means (like timber for cardboard or petroleum for plastics), lowers the Power used in packaging production, and eventually decreases the quantity of packaging squander that should be managed, recycled, or possibly sent to landfill. lowering the sheer quantity of models flowing from the supply chain as a result of prolonged products lifetime is a robust way to minimize its Total environmental load.

Stemming the Tide of E-squander: A More Rhythmic Approach to Recycling

Electronic waste, or e-waste, is one of the speediest-rising waste streams globally, posing considerable environmental worries as a result of the doubtless hazardous supplies contained inside Digital components. LED fixtures, made up of circuit boards, motorists, and semiconductor chips, add to this stream upon disposal. Designing for longevity is a crucial approach for mitigating the e-squander issue connected to lights.

When LED fixtures have a short lifespan, they contribute into a swift cycle of obsolescence and disposal. This can cause surges in e-squander, too much to handle present recycling infrastructure and rising the potential risk of inappropriate disposal, where by unsafe substances can leach into soil and water. By drastically extending the operational life of LED luminaires, suppliers proficiently slow down this alternative cycle.

A longer product existence ensures that fixtures continue to be in company For numerous additional yrs, delaying their entry in to the squander stream. This results in a far more manageable, rhythmic stream of finish-of-lifetime goods, making it possible for recycling facilities and squander management units to manage the volume a lot more proficiently. Furthermore, it decreases the strain on enterprises and individuals to constantly control the disposal and potential recycling prices associated with Recurrent replacements. Delaying the creation of squander is usually a fundamental basic principle of environmental stewardship, and lengthy-existence design and style achieves precisely this, buying important time for the development of additional successful and complete recycling methods and lessening the quick stress on landfill capacity.

Operational Efficiency and eco-friendly creating Synergies

for big-scale lighting initiatives – for example industrial amenities, warehouses, parking garages, workshops, or substantial customized garage lights installations – the operational and maintenance (O&M) implications of fixture lifespan are considerable. very long-daily life layout presents substantial rewards in decreasing O&M costs, which often have their own individual environmental footprint, and contributes positively to accomplishing sustainable building certifications.

In large installations, replacing failed luminaires just isn't a trivial undertaking. It typically requires specialised gear like scissor lifts or growth lifts, especially for high ceilings, consuming Vitality and demanding experienced labor. Frequent replacements translate into recurring maintenance schedules, increased labor hours, and likely operational disruptions. An LED technique designed for longevity greatly minimizes the frequency of such interventions. This not simply will save direct expenditures but will also minimizes the environmental effects linked to maintenance things to do – significantly less fuel burned by company vehicles, reduced need to have for Electricity-intense accessibility equipment, and fewer waste created from replaced elements.

Furthermore, the push towards sustainable setting up procedures has led towards the prevalent adoption of environmentally friendly making ranking devices like LEED (Management in Power and Environmental structure) and perfectly. These frameworks typically award points for techniques that improve building overall performance and lessen environmental impact about the developing's lifecycle. Specifying very long-lifestyle lights fixtures can contribute to attaining credits linked to elements and resources (e.g., squander reduction) and operational efficiency. Durable, low-routine maintenance lights devices align properly While using the goals of making buildings that aren't only Power-efficient but also resource-productive and sustainable to work in excess of the long term.
